🧠 What Are Smart Home Robots?

Smart home robots are autonomous or semi-autonomous machines designed to perform household tasks using artificial intelligence, sensors, and connectivity. They include:

  • Cleaning robots (vacuuming, mopping)
  • Security robots (surveillance, alerts)
  • Companion robots (social interaction, reminders)
  • Multi-function assistants (home monitoring, voice control, task automation)

📊 How to Choose the Right Smart Home Robot

Consider these factors before buying:

  • Purpose: Cleaning, security, companionship, or multi-tasking?
  • Home size and layout: Larger homes need advanced navigation
  • Connectivity: Wi-Fi, app integration, smart home compatibility
  • Privacy and data: Look for encrypted communication and local storage options
  • Budget: Prices range from £300 to £2,000+ depending on features
